A man was slashed on the face during an attempted robbery Wednesday in Streeterville on the Near North Side.
The man, 32, was standing outside with a 32-year-old woman about 10:10 p.m. when a male approached them in the 300 block of East Illinois Street, threatened them with a knife and demanded their money, Chicago police said.
The man pushed the would-be robber’s arm away but the suspect jerked it upward, cutting the man on the face, police said.
The man refused medical attention, and the suspect ran from the scene, police said.
Area Three detectives are investigating.
